Purpose of the Workout:
Today we have a pair of accessory movements to assist our split jerk performance. The jerk squat is simply a ‘dip stand’ with the bar in the front rack position. The purpose of this is to ensure that we are maintaining that upright torso position during the dip phase as the weight gets heavier. The tendency is for athletes to be pulled forward as they dip when approaching maximum weight. This will be paired with some weighted dips or negative dips. These are an upper body pushing movement meant to strengthen out shoulders and triceps; all primary movers/ stabilizers in the split jerk.
